November 19 Meeting Highlights
Alice Swett spent this past July in the Democratic Republic of the Congo supporting a theatre project with teenagers who were former soldiers, or survivors of sexual abuse or street children. She then spent a few days in Rwanda visiting the family of one of the former soldiers. She will share some of her experiences and show pictures.
Alice is a proud 1984 graduate of Pittsford Sutherland High School. She has spent her career as an educator focused primarily on civic engagement for positive social change, most recently with high school students through a program she managed for 16 years for the city of Boulder, Colorado.
